#901212 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#901212 is composed of 56.5% red, 7.1%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.5% magenta, 87.5%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 77.8% and a lightness of 31.8%. #901212 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2424 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#901212 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#901212 has RGB values of R:144, G:18,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.88,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9441810.

Shades and Tints of #901212

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050101 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#901212

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525050 is the less saturated color, while #9c0606 is the most saturated one.
